A corpus approach to the history of Russian po delimitatives
- Abstract:
-
This paper gives an example of how enriched diachronic treebank data can shed new light on an old and conflicted topic, even when that topic is primarily morphological and semantic in nature rather than syntactic. The topic is the rise of the Russian po delimitatives, a change seen as crucial in most accounts of the history of Russian aspect, since it represents a major step in generalising the derivational aspect system.
